About The Book
Book: In the Blink of an Eye
Author: Jo Callaghan
Standalone or Series: Book 1 in Kat and Lock
Publisher: Simon & Schuster
Publication Date (UK): 19th January 2023

My Review
What an absolutely outstanding police procedural thriller series. You may have seen from my Human Remains and Body of Lies reviews that I have completely read in the wrong order. I picked up at Human Remains and had to know what happened at the end, so I dived straight into Body of Lies when I was lucky enough to receive an ARC. I’m now back at the start. Don’t do this. Please invest your time in this wonderful series. It is so unique. It will be sad to see it come to an end in 2026 but fans should be satisfied with the ending and what a journey!
I think this one will be my favourite in the series. I was in the crowd when Jo won the Theakston Old Peculier Crime Novel of the Year for this in 2024. Her speech was so wonderful yet sad due to the circumstances within the Acknowledgements at the end of the book. Please make sure you read this. It must have taken a lot to write this one.
This is one of the best debuts I have ever read. I put it off for so long due to the AI element. Although that’s a huge unique spin on the genre, I didn’t even really notice Lock in this one, which is remarkable considering at one point he appears as Pikachu! Kat, Hassan and Browne absolutely shine through with their strong personalities, a moment from my favourite Kat line: “You are not my fucking Fitbit“. The crime at the centre of this when all is revealed regarding the missing university students is a standout plot that I won’t forget.
I honestly think this series will stand the test of time and continue to be discussed and recommended as part of the crime fiction canon.
